This training will help you acquire all of the techniques and methodologies needed to take the exam for CCSE R80 certification. You’ll learn how to set up advanced clustering, high-availability, and quality of service (QoS) mechanisms.

Teaching objectives
At the end of the training, the participant will be able to:
  • Perform updates
  • Solve user access problems detected during implementation with Identity Awareness
  • Implement a high-availability cluster and Load Sharing
  • Prepare for the official exam that leads to CCSE certification

Intended audience
System/network/security technicians, administrators, and engineers.

Prerequisites
Good knowledge of TCP/IP, IS security, and the most common features of Check Point, or have taken the course "CCSA, Check Point Certified Security Administrator R80" (code CPQ).

Course schedule

Check Point R80: Operation and updating

  • Updating Check Point R80.
  • Update compatibility.
  • Upgrade tools.
  • Overview of Database Revision Control.
Hands-on work
Installing systems and updates in R80.

Identity Awareness and Application Control

  • The limits of a traditional IP-based and port-based firewall.
  • Access control.
  • The four authentication methods in Identity Awareness R80
  • Check Point 3D Security. HTTPS Inspection.
  • The AppWiki. URL Filtering.
Hands-on work
Setting up Identity Awareness. Installing Security Management Server R80. Installing the Smartconsole and creating objects

The SecurityCore acceleration module

  • Overview of the new SecurityCore acceleration module.
  • Accelerating connections with SecureXL.
  • The SecureX module and session acceleration.
  • The case of http. CoreXL technology.
  • Getting SecureXL and CoreXL to work at the same time.

Check Point clustering

  • High availability of the Management Server.
  • Firewall redundancy.
  • ClusterXL High Availability (Active/Passive).
  • ClusterXL Load Sharing (Active/Active).
  • VMAC and ARP issues.
  • VRRP. Comparing ClusterXL and VRRP.
Hands-on work
Implementing Active/Passive firewall redundancy, a cluster in Active/Active unicast (pivot mode) and multicast mode.

VPN and advanced routing

  • VPN routing. Route-Based VPN.
  • Dynamic routing with the RIP, OSPF, and BGP routing protocols.
  • Wire Mode operating modes.
  • Directional VPN Route Match.
  • Link Selection and VPN redundancy.
  • Traditional/simplified VPN. Tunnel Management.
Hands-on work
Setting up route-based VPN tunnels, static/dynamic routing, and configuring Wire Mode.

Advanced firewalls.

  • Tools: Dbedit and guiDBedit.
  • System files. Log management.
  • Retrieving a CPInfo file.
  • Example use of "InfoView" and "Confwiz".
  • SIC, ICA, and certificates.
  • Check Point processes.
  • Tcpdump. The command fw monitor.
Hands-on work
Using debug tools.


Certification
To take the certification exam, you’ll need to register on the Check Point website. You can then take the exam directly online or at an approved centre. You will need CCSA certification.
